What do you envision when you meditate or daydream? What would you like to change in your life? For centuries, wise teachers have been telling us that our thoughts and perceptions create our life. Now even scientists are telling us that our thoughts, beliefs, and perceptions play a strong hand in the molding or creation of our life experience.
Where do you go when you meditate? Where does your mind transport you to when you daydream? To the great open plains? The ocean? The woods? To the tropics? The mountains? When the over-saturated world of today throws me off balance, I usually go somewhere still. I know that in a blink of an eye I can transport myself back to the Great Plains where I grew up, to my grandfather’s garden, to a special lake or trail and in that moment I can reconnect with myself and what is important. So the next time you are feeling lost or overwhelmed, close your eyes and return to your ‘Home, Home on the range…”
